[Severity: Critical]
Can this dereference a NULL pointer if the primary plane has no framebuffer?

If a userspace process issues an atomic modeset commit that enables the CRTC
but leaves the primary plane with no framebuffer, pstate->fb would be NULL.
The drm_atomic_helper_check_crtc_primary_plane() helper checks if the
primary plane is attached, but doesn't guarantee a visible framebuffer.

Could this lead to a crash when querying the format here, or when passing
the fb to drm_fb_dma_get_gem_addr() inside imx_lcdc_update_hw_registers()
just below?

[Severity: High]
This is a pre-existing issue, but does this sleep in an atomic context?

When userspace requests a plane update that changes the pixel format but
does not alter the display resolution, drm_atomic_crtc_needs_modeset()
evaluates to false, but mode_changed is set to true. 

This causes imx_lcdc_update_hw_registers() to be called with mode_set=true:

imx_lcdc_plane_helper_atomic_update()
  imx_lcdc_update_hw_registers(..., mode_changed);
    clk_disable_unprepare(lcdc->clk_per);

Since clk_disable_unprepare() acquires a mutex and sleeps, is it safe to
call this from the plane's atomic_update callback, which executes in
atomic context where sleeping is forbidden?
